Understanding Your Bmw E46 Turn Signal Wiring Diagram

A "Bmw E46 Turn Signal Wiring Diagram" is essentially a blueprint for your car's turn signal system. It illustrates the flow of electricity from the battery to the bulbs, including all the switches, relays, and modules involved in their operation. These diagrams are invaluable tools for diagnosing problems, such as a non-functioning signal, a fast-blinking indicator, or issues with the hazard lights. Without a clear understanding of the wiring, troubleshooting can be a frustrating and time-consuming endeavor. The diagram breaks down the system into manageable components. You'll typically find symbols representing:
  • The turn signal switch on the steering column.
  • The flasher relay, which controls the blinking rate.
  • The fuse box, protecting the circuit from overloads.
  • The turn signal bulbs themselves (front, rear, and side markers).
  • Connectors and ground points.
By tracing the lines on the diagram, you can follow the path of electricity. For example, when you engage the turn signal lever, it completes a circuit that sends power to the flasher relay. The relay then interrupts the flow of electricity, causing the bulb to flash on and off. Here's a simplified representation of the core circuit:
  1. Battery Power Source
  2. Fuse Protection
  3. Turn Signal Switch
  4. Flasher Relay
  5. Turn Signal Bulbs (Left/Right Front, Rear, and Side)
  6. Ground Connection
Each of these elements plays a vital role, and a malfunction in any one can affect the entire system. For instance, a burnt-out fuse will prevent any power from reaching the signals, while a faulty flasher relay might cause them to stay constantly lit or flash erratically. Understanding the sequence and interconnections as presented in the "Bmw E46 Turn Signal Wiring Diagram" allows for targeted diagnosis and repair.
